Raymarching based renderer for volume visualization
MIT License
A basic ray marching volume rendering module.
npm install raymarch

var createVolumeRenderer = require("raymarch")
var shell = require("gl-now")()
var camera = require("game-shell-orbit-camera")(shell)
var glm = require("gl-matrix")
var voxelize = require("voxelize")
var bunny = require("bunny")
var ops = require("ndarray-ops")
camera.lookAt([3,0,0], [0,0,0], [0,1,0])
var viewer
shell.on("gl-init", function() {
var voxels = voxelize(bunny.cells, bunny.positions, 0.1).voxels
ops.mulseq(voxels, 255)
viewer = createVolumeRenderer(shell.gl, voxels)
})
shell.on("gl-render", function() {
viewer.projection = glm.mat4.perspective(new Float32Array(16), Math.PI/4.0, shell.width/shell.height, 0.01, 1000.0)
viewer.view = camera.view()
viewer.draw()
})
var createVolumeViewer = require("raymarch")
viewer = createVolumeViewer(gl, array)
Creates a volume viewer object
viewer.model
The current model matrix for the viewer
viewer.view
The current view matrix for the viewer
viewer.projection
The current projection matrix for the viewer
viewer.draw()
Draws the current volume to the screen
viewer.dispose()
Releases all resources associated with this viewer.
